How to Install Rails Edit Credentials From a VSIX


You can easily install the Rails Edit Credentials extension packaged in the .vsix file:

Launch VS Code, use the Install from VSIX command in the Extensions view command drop-down, or the Extensions: Install from VSIX... command in the Command Palette, and point to the .vsix file (i.e. rails-edit-credentials-0.0.1_vsixhub.com.vsix).
